The i815 chipset is no longer supported upstream, and at the distro level we're no longer investing development into it. Technical support is pretty limited as well, but that's handled beyond the bug tracker. There are some established workarounds like fiddling with KMS settings and so on, but you can find technical help with that through http://askubuntu.com and similar sources.
